Welcome to "Those Who Can't Watch, Listen" - the podcast where one person who loves horror (that's Angie!) tells one who doesn't (that's Kelsey!) a detailed summary of exactly what happens in all kinds of popular horror films. Do you hate watching horror movies but want to know what happens in them? This is the podcast for you! Thanks for listening. (Or not!)
